﻿@charset "utf-8";
    * {
        margin:0;padding:0;
        }
img {
border:none;
}
.content_left p, .content_left span, .content_left a {
    display: block;
    font-size: 16px;
  
}
.content_center {
  max-width: 1200px;
  margin: 0 auto;
}
.content_right p, .content_right h1,.content_right h3,.content_right td {
  font-size: 14px;
  color: rgb(138,138,138);
  line-height: 25px;
  text-indent: 2em;
  font-family: 微软雅黑;
}

        #bg {
            background-image: url(../image/bg.png);
            background-repeat: no-repeat;
            background-position: center;
            height: 790px;
        }
#home {
width: 155px;
  height: 60px;
  display: block;
  position: absolute;
  left: 56px;
  top: 6px;
}
        #ybanner {    
  width: 100%;
  position: fixed;
  height: 80px;
  z-index:10;
  top: 0px;
        }

        .yb_logo {
            background: url(../image/list_top_01.jpg) no-repeat center;
            width:1423px;
           
            height: 60px;
            float: left;
        }

        .yb_ba {
              background: url(../image/top_title_02.jpg) no-repeat center;
     margin-right: 42px;
  margin-top: -68px;
  float: right;
        }

            .yb_ba ul {
                float: right;
                height: 60px;
                line-height: 80px;
                text-align: center;
                padding-right: 0px;
            }

                .yb_ba ul li {
                  list-style-type: none;
  float: left;
  width: 80px;
  margin-top: 15px;
  margin-left: 20px;
  border: none;
                }

                    .yb_ba ul li a {
                          color: #333;
                          float:left;
  font-size: 13px;
border:none;
  display: block;
  font-family: "微软雅黑";
  text-decoration: none;
                    }

                       
        .content {
            width: 100%;
            margin-top: 80px;
          
        }
.all_content_left {
margin-top:-25px;
  float: left;
}
        .content .content_left { 
  min-height:40px;
  margin-top: 20px;
  margin-left:50px;
        }
        .content_left1 {
  min-height:40px;
  margin-top: 20px;
  margin-left: 150px;
        }
.news {
height:40px;
}
            .content .content_left .content_left_list {
                 width: 280px;
  margin: 0px auto;
            }
                   .content .content_left1 .content_left_list {
                 width: 280px;
  margin-left:-95px;
            }
         .content .content_left .content_left_list .news {
           width:280px;height:30px; 
          }
.seo,.qita{
  width: 285px;
  height: 50px;
  margin-left: 150px;
  margin-top: 35px;
  background: #37b8f9;
}
    .seo a,.qita a {
    display:block;font-size:18px;color:#fff;font-family:"微软雅黑";line-height:50px;text-align:center;text-decoration:none;
    }
.lxwm{
width: 285px;
height: 300px;
  margin-left:0px;
  margin-top: -220px;
}
.news_lxwm {
      width: 285px;
  height: 300px;
    margin-left: 110px;
  margin-top: -220px;
}
.joinus_lxwm {
  width: 285px;
  height: 300px;
  margin-left: -35px;
  margin-top: -80px;
}
.cpzx_lxwm {
      width: 285px;
  height: 300px;
    margin-left:110px;
  margin-top: -220px;

}
.gywm_lxwm {
      width: 285px;
  height: 300px;
    margin-left: 110px;
  margin-top: -95px;
}

        .news_list1 {
     width: 12%;
  height: 40px;
  float: left;
  background: #37b8f9;
        }
        .news_list1  span{
        display:block;font-size:24px;text-align:center;line-height:30px;color:#fff;font-weight:bold;
        }
        .news_list2 {
           
            width: 88%;
            height: 40px;
            float: right;
             background: #fff5f5;
        }
            .news_list2 span {
            display: block;padding:0px 5px;
  font-size: 19px;
  line-height: 40px;
  color: #666;
            }
.news_title1_1 {
 border-top-right-radius: 20px;   border-bottom-right-radius: 20px;
}
        .news_list1_2{
     width: 12%;
  height: 40px;
  float: left;
  background: #37b8f9;
        }
.news_title1_2 span a{
      text-decoration: none;
  font-size: 18px;
  margin-top: 20px;
  margin-left: 10px;
  color:#6d6d6d;
  width: 200px;
  line-height: 35px;
}
    .news_title1_2 span a:hover {
    color:#0061de;
    }
#block1{
    display: block; width: 48px; /* height: 63px; */ border-right: 2px solid #ED5407; float: left; height: 35px; margin-top: 0px; 
}
                    .news_title1 .yq1,.news_title1_2 .yq1{
      border: 1px solid #666;
  display: block;
  width: 0px;
  float: left;
  height: 18px;
  margin-top: 7px;
  margin-left: 48px;
        }
          
        .news_title1,.news_title1_2{
   margin-top: 21px;
  padding-bottom: 10px;
  height: 25px;
  border-bottom: 1px solid #bbbaba;
        }


            .news_title1 span a{
   text-decoration: none;
  font-size: 18px;
  margin-top: 20px;
  margin-left: 60px;
  width: 200px;
  line-height: 35px;
  color:#6d6d6d;
            }
                .news_title1 span a:hover {
                color:#0061de;
                }
             .news_title1 span {
                color: #34E5AE;
                text-decoration:none;
                font-size: 14px;
                margin-top: 20px;
                width: 50px;

            }
      
        .content .content_right {     
  width: 780px;
  margin-top: 80px;
  margin-left: 415px;
           
        }
.content_right_top {
width:100%;height:300px;margin:0 auto;
}
    .content_right_top ul li {
      list-style: none;
  float: left;
  border: 1px solid #ccc;
  box-shadow: 1px 1px 1px 1px #ccc;
  width: 48%;
  height: 300px;
  margin-left: 12px;
    }
        .content_right_top ul li span {
  display: block;
  padding: 0px 18px;
  line-height: 25px;
  text-indent: 2em;
  font-size: 14px;
  color: rgb(138,138,138);
  font-family: 微软雅黑;
        }
.content_right_center {
width:100%;height:80px;margin:0 auto;
}
    .content_right_center span {
    display:block;text-align:center;line-height:25px;color:#999;font-size:14px;font-family:"微软雅黑";
    }
.content_right_bottom {
width:100%;height:100px;margin:0 auto;
}
    .content_right_bottom ul {
    margin-top:50px;
    }
    .content_right_bottom ul li {
     list-style: none;
  width: 170px;color:#666;text-align:center;line-height:40px;
  margin-left: 10px;
  height: 40px;
  background: #cdd5dc;
  float: left;
  border-top-left-radius: 10px;
  border-bottom-right-radius: 10px;
    }
        .content_right_bottom ul li:hover {
        cursor:pointer;
        }
.content_right_title1 {
  width: 100%;
  min-height:25px;
  border-bottom: 1px dashed #ccc;
  position:relative;
  margin: 0 auto;
}

.content_right_title {
  width: 300px;
  height: 50px;
 
 background: #37b8f9; 
  margin: 50px auto;
}
    .content_right_title p {
    color:#fff;font-family:"微软雅黑";line-height:50px;text-align:center;display:block;
    }
    .content_right_title1 h2{
  display: block;
  font-weight: 400;
  min-height: 20px;
  font-size: 18px;
  padding: 0px 10px;
  position: absolute;
  border-left: 4px solid #ed5407;
  border-bottom: 1px solid #ccc;
  text-align: center;
  color: #666;
  line-height: 25px;
  top: 0px;
    }
.cotent_right_contentt {
  width: 650px;

  color: #666;
  margin: 20px 200px;
}
.cotent_right_content {
  width: 100%;

  color: #666;
  margin: 20px 0px;
}
    .cotent_right_content p {
    display:block;line-height:25px;text-indent:2em;padding:5px 5px;background:rgba(249, 248, 252, 1);
    }
.cotent_right_content1 {
  width: 100%;
  color: #666;
  font-size:14px;
  line-height: 23px;
  text-indent: 2em;
  margin: 18px 0;
}
.cotent_right_content_show{
  width: 728px;
  line-height: 25px;
  height: auto;
  text-indent: 2em;
  font-family:"微软雅黑";
  color: #666;
  margin: 20px auto;
  padding: 5px 15px;
  font-size: 14px;
}
.cotent_right_content span {
display:block;text-indent:2em;
}
.seo_list {
  width: 100%;
  position: relative;
  height: 400px;
  margin: 90px auto;
}

    .seo_list div {
   float: left;
  width: 420px;
  list-style: none;
  transform: rotate(-45deg);
-o-transform: rotate(-45deg);
-webkit-transform: rotate(-45deg);
-moz-transform: rotate(-45deg);filter:progid:DXImageTransform.Microsoft.BasicImage(Rotation=2);
  height: 420px;
    }
        .seo_list div span {
        display: block;
  width: 170px;
  transform: rotate(45deg);
-o-transform: rotate(45deg);
-webkit-transform: rotate(45deg);
-moz-transform: rotate(45deg);filter:progid:DXImageTransform.Microsoft.BasicImage(Rotation=2);
  font-size: 12px;
  color: #fff;
  position: absolute;
  text-align: center;
  line-height: 18px;
  top: 55px;
  left: 30px;
        }
    .seo_list p {
    display:block;font-family:"微软雅黑";font-size:15px;
    }
.seo_list1 {
background: #ccc; z-index: 1; 
}
.seo_list2 {
 z-index: 2; background: #37b8f9;
}
.seo_list3 {
 width: 270px; height: 270px; background: #666; z-index: 1;
}
.content_right_list1,.content_right_list_content {
width:100%;margin-bottom:90px;margin-top:50px;
}
.content_right_list1 ul li{
list-style:none;width:100%;height:140px;margin-top:50px;position: relative;overflow:hidden;
}
.content_right_list_content ul li {
list-style:none;width:100%;position: relative;
}
.content_right_list1_content {
    width:75%;height:100%;margin-left:195px;background:#f4f4f4;
}
    .content_right_list1_content:hover {
    background:#ccc;
    }
    .content_right_list1_content a {
 display: block;
padding: 2px 20px;
text-decoration: none;
font-size:14px;
line-height: 26px;margin-top:0px;
color: #666;
position: absolute;
font-family: "微软雅黑";
width: 550px;
}
.content_right_list1_content1 img,.content_right_list1_cpzx img {
position:absolute;top:0px;left:0px;
}
.content_right_list1_content1,,.content_right_list1_cpzx{
    width:25%;height:100%;float:left;
}
    .content_right_list1_content1 span {
      display: block;
  width: 135px;
  height: 40px;
  border: 1px solid #FFF;
  border-radius: 5px;
  line-height: 40px;
  color: #fff;z-index:1;
  position: absolute;top:0px;left:35px;
  text-align: center;
  margin: 50px auto;
  font-weight: bold;
    }
.content_right_list1_cpzx span {
 display: block;
  padding: 0px 8px;
  font-size: 14px;
  width: 173px;
  height: 40px;
  border: 1px solid #FFF;
  border-radius: 5px;
  line-height: 40px;
  color: #fff;
  z-index: 1;
  position: absolute;
  top: 0px;
  left: 3px;
  text-align: center;
  margin: 50px auto;
  font-weight: bold;
}

.content_right_list1 ul li:nth-child(3n+1) p{
display: block;
width: 197px;
top: -5px;left:0px;
height: 138px;
border: 1px solid #79cffa;
position: absolute;
margin: 5px auto;
background: rgba(121, 207, 250, 0.74);
    }
.content_right_list1 ul li:nth-child(3n+2) p{
display: block;
width: 197px;
top: -5px;left:0px;
height: 138px;
border: 1px solid #79cffa;
position: absolute;
margin: 5px auto;
  background: rgba(189, 55, 75, 0.74);
    }
 .content_right_list1 ul li:nth-child(3n+3) p{
display: block;
width: 197px;
top: -5px;left:0px;
height: 138px;
border: 1px solid #79cffa;
position: absolute;
margin: 5px auto;
  background: rgba(168, 142, 224, 0.74);
    }



.content_right_list {
width:100%;
}
.content_right_list ul li {
list-style:none;border:1px solid red;width:100%;height:210px;margin-top:50px;
}
.zxal ul li span {
    -webkit-transition-duration: 0.7s;
	-moz-transition-duration: 0.7s;
	-o-transition-duration:0.7s;
    }
.zxal ul li a img{
    display:block;
    -webkit-transform:scale(0.8);
	-moz-transform:scale(0.8);
	-o-transform:scale(0.8);
	-webkit-transition-duration: 0.5s;
	-moz-transition-duration: 0.5s;
	-o-transition-duration: 0.5s;
}
.zxal ul li a img:hover {
      -webkit-transform:scale(1.1);
	-webkit-box-shadow:0px 0px 30px #000;
	-moz-transform:scale(1.1);
	-moz-box-shadow:0px 0px 30px #000;
	-o-transform:scale(1.1);
	-o-box-shadow:0px 0px 30px #000;
}    
            #kh{
    border: 1px solid rgb(200, 200, 200);
  width: 95%;
  border-radius: 15px;
  height: 45px;
  padding: 15px 10px;
  margin: 0 auto;
  display: block;
            }
      
    
             .rwm {
                width: 160px;
                height: 160px;
                margin: 115px auto;
            }
        .rwm_content pre {
            color: #888;
        }

.position {
  width: 270px;
  height: 20px;
  position: absolute;
  right: 105px;
  top: 190px;
}

    .position span {
  display: block;
  color: #B1B1B1;
  font-weight: bold;
  font-size: 12px;
  width: 365px;
  overflow: hidden;
  height: 25px;
    }
.position span a {
  display: block;
  text-decoration: none;
  color: #B1B1B1;
  font-size: 12px;
  float: left;
}


         .bq {
      border-bottom: 2px solid #37b8f9;

  width:1185px;
  height: 165px;
  margin: 0px auto;
        }
            .bq ul li {
             list-style: none;
  width: 126px;
  height: 90px;
  /* padding-left: 1px; */
  float: left;

  margin-left: 25px;
  margin-top: 20px;
            }
                .bq ul li a {
                text-decoration :none;display:block;font-size:12px;color:#fff;padding-top:7px;
                }
.bottom_title {
width:125px;height:20px;border-bottom:1px solid #ccc;color:#37B8F9;  font-weight: bold;
}
.company {
  width: 425px;
  height: 75px;
  line-height: 25px;
  letter-spacing:1px;
  margin: 5px auto;
  text-align: center;
}
    .company span {
    display:block;color:#fff;font-size:12px;width:470px;
    }
        .saykh_left {
  width: 210px;

  border-radius: 15px;

        }
               .saykh_leftt {
  width: 210px;

        }

        .hyt_content {
            display: block;
            font-size: 16px;
            color: #414141;
            text-indent: 2em;
            line-height: 30px;
            padding: 30px 25px;
        }

        .hyt {
            display: block;
            background: #fff;
            width: 67px;
            height: 22px;
            margin-top: -11px;
            font-size: 16px;
            margin-left: 20px;
        }
        .gywm_content_right_list3_hyt {
           height: 300px;
  width: 204px;

        }
            .gywm_content_right_list3_hyt h4 {
            margin-left:5px;
            }
            .gywm_content_right_list3_hyt img {
            margin-top:18px;
            }
            .gywm_content_right_list3_hyt span {
                font-size: 14px;
  margin-top: 10px;
  width: 185px;
  display: block;
  margin-left: 15px;
            }
        .zxzx {
            width: 75px;
  height: 30px;
  margin-left: 110px;
  background: rgb(57, 162, 230);
  border: 1px solid rgb(9, 95, 152);
  margin-top: -66px;
  position: relative;
        }
            .zxzx span a {
           display: block;
  font-size: 15px;
  color: #fff;
  font-weight: bold;
  margin-left: -9px;
  margin-top: -2px;
  text-decoration: none;
            }
        .hyt_name {
            width: 200px;
            text-align: center;
        }
        .line10{ clear:both; font-size:0px; height:10px; overflow:hidden; }
        div.flickr{ padding:0px;margin:0px; text-align:center; font-family:Verdana; font-size:12px;text-align:right;}
div.flickr a{ border-right: #dedfde 1px solid; padding-right: 6px; background-position: 50% bottom; border-top: #dedfde 1px solid; padding-left: 6px; padding-bottom: 2px; border-left: #dedfde 1px solid; color: #0061de; margin-right: 3px; padding-top: 2px; border-bottom: #dedfde 1px solid; text-decoration: none; }
div.flickr a:hover{ border-right: #000 1px solid; border-top: #000 1px solid; background-image: none; border-left: #000 1px solid; color: #fff; border-bottom: #000 1px solid; background-color: #0061de; }
div.flickr a:active{ border-right: #000 1px solid; border-top: #000 1px solid; background-image: none; border-left: #000 1px solid; color: #fff; border-bottom: #000 1px solid; background-color: #0061de; }
div.flickr span{ padding-right: 6px; padding-left: 6px; padding-bottom: 2px; color: #999; margin-right: 3px; padding-top: 2px; }
div.flickr span.current{ padding-right: 6px; padding-left: 6px; font-weight: bold; padding-bottom: 2px; color: #ff0084; margin-right: 3px; padding-top: 2px; }
div.flickr span.disabled{ padding-right: 6px; padding-left: 6px; padding-bottom: 2px; color: #adaaad; margin-right: 3px; padding-top: 2px; }
